Saveh County (Persian: شهرستان ساوه) is a county in Markazi Province in Iran. The capital of the county is Saveh. At the 2006 census, the county's population was 235,843, in 63,672 families.[1] The county is subdivided into two districts: the Central District and Nowbaran District. The county has three cities: Saveh, Nowbaran, and Gharqabad.
